Hononegah Community High School Students earn honors

Image

Hononegah Honors Night, May 15, 2023, Rockton, IL

Hononegah Community High School's Performing Arts Center stage was a place to celebrate student accomplishments in academics, athletics, sportsmanship, music, leadership and community service on Monday evening, May 15, 2023.

To begin Honors Night, Principal Chad Dougherty gave a warm welcome, and addressed students. “I want what is best for the future, and these honors put you on the right path. Student performance showed grit and determination in challenging yourselves,” Dougherty said.

He added, “Don't strive for perfection.”

Dougherty thanked parents and families. “We have been fortunate enough to share them,” he said.

Dougherty credited Kelly Rosik for her hard work in organizing the 2023 Honors Night.

Athletic Director Steve Cofoid presented Kaylee Goldhagen and Chase Kemmet with the George Kelsey Award. Cofoid shared that George Kelsey was a three sport athlete whose name now appears on the school's football field. Each of the winners demonstrate many of the same qualities that Mr. Kelsey did.

Marine recruiter Staff Sgt. Dylan Hill awarded Jeremiah Olson and Indigo Sterud with the United States Marine Corps Distinguished Athlete Award. “We are looking for a few good men and women,” Sgt. Hill said.

Jason McAllister was recognized with the Marines Scholastic Excellence award.

Sarah White was honored with the Semper Fidelis Band Award. This award is sponsored by the United States Marines Youth Foundation and the Marine Corps League. The tradition of Marine Corps music dates back to 1793.

AMC 12 School Winner: Austin Kirwin who also won the Mathematics League Certificate of Merit.

Mathematics AP Scholars were Abigail Barnhardt, Amber Goldhagen, Kaylee Goldhagen, Makenna Hughes, Solomon Keip, Austin Kirwin, Autumn Mohring, Christopher Myers, Jason McAllister, Micah Samuel, Andrew Scharlou, and Wolfgang Vergara.

Former HCHS teacher and alumnus Howard Harshbarger presented the Senior Math Award to Austin Kirwin. Mr. Harshbarger gave a brief history of HCHS. When the school first opened, they had 200 students in comparison to today's 1,800 students. Over time the school also has seen a large increase from the original 12 teachers, bus drivers and other staff.
